How to Fill Out Medication Errors a Preventable:
01
Implement a robust system for medication management: This can include processes such as double-checking prescriptions, verifying patient allergies, and properly labeling medications. By having clear and effective systems in place, the chances of medication errors can be significantly reduced.
02
Provide adequate training and education to healthcare professionals: Ensuring that healthcare professionals are well-trained and updated on medication safety protocols is crucial in preventing errors. Ongoing education and training programs can help them stay informed about the latest practices and techniques to minimize mistakes.
03
Encourage open communication among healthcare teams: Foster an environment where healthcare professionals feel comfortable reporting their mistakes or near misses. By promoting open communication, errors can be identified and addressed promptly, leading to better prevention strategies.
04
Utilize technology and automation: Integrating electronic health records, barcode scanning systems, and automated dispensing devices can enhance medication safety. These technologies can help reduce human error and provide alerts for potential medication interactions or dosage errors.
05
Regularly review and analyze medication error data: Establish a system to collect and analyze medication error data. By monitoring trends and patterns, healthcare organizations can identify areas that require improvement and implement targeted strategies to prevent future errors.
Who needs Medication Errors a Preventable?
01
Healthcare professionals: Doctors, nurses, pharmacists, and other healthcare professionals need to be aware of medication errors' challenges and take appropriate measures to prevent them. They play a vital role in ensuring medication safety and should be proactive in implementing preventive measures.
02
Patients and their families: Patients and their families should be actively involved in their healthcare journey. They can contribute to preventing medication errors by providing accurate information about their medical history, allergies, and current medications. Through effective communication with healthcare providers, they can help ensure that medications are administered safely.
03
Healthcare organizations and regulatory bodies: H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are organizations have a responsibility to create a culture of safety and prioritize patient well-being. They need to establish policies and procedures that emphasize medication safety, provide training and resources to staff, and regularly assess and improve their medication management systems.
In summary, filling out medication errors and preventing them requires the implementation of robust medication management systems, ongoing training and education, open communication, technological advancements, and data analysis. All stakeholders, including healthcare professionals, patients and families, and healthcare organizations, have a role to play in preventing medication errors and improving patient safety.

What is medication errors a preventable?
Medication errors are preventable mistakes that occur in the prescribing, dispensing, and administration of medications. These errors can lead to adverse drug events or harmful outcomes for patients.

What is the purpose of medication errors a preventable?
The purpose of reporting medication errors that are preventable is to identify and analyze the causes of these errors, implement corrective measures to prevent their recurrence, and improve patient safety and quality of care.
What information must be reported on medication errors a preventable?
The information that must be reported on medication errors that are preventable typically includes details about the medication involved, the patient affected, the circumstances of the error, and any resulting harm or potential harm.
